Hi,
i have update my installation from *g to *h. When i install the plugin arch i got following output.
#########################
:~/cacti$ patch -p1 -N < cacti-plugin-0.8.6h.diff
patching file data_sources.php
patching file graphs_new.php
patching file include/config_arrays.php
patching file include/config_form.php
patching file include/config.php
Hunk #1 FAILED at 29.
Hunk #2 succeeded at 61 (offset 5 lines).
Hunk #3 succeeded at 74 (offset 5 lines).
1 out of 3 hunks FAILED -- saving rejects to file include/config.php.rej
patching file include/config_settings.php
Hunk #1 FAILED at 844.
1 out of 1 hunk FAILED -- saving rejects to file include/config_settings.php.rej
patching file include/plugins.php
patching file include/top_graph_header.php
patching file include/top_header.php
patching file lib/api_device.php
patching file lib/functions.php
patching file lib/html_form.php
patching file lib/html.php
patching file plugins/index.php
patching file poller.php
Hunk #2 FAILED at 266.
1 out of 2 hunks FAILED -- saving rejects to file poller.php.rej
##########################

after them nothing works. I use the plugin arch from http://cactiusers.org/downloads/patches/ from jimmy posted at 09/12/05 12:13:03.

Now i'm running *h but without plugins.
